Bodies of Victims of Kanjuruhan Incident Scheduled for Autopsy

TEMPO.CO, Jakarta - A member of the Joint Independent Fact Finding Team or TGIPF for the Kanjuruhan incident Akmal Marhali, said that the autopsies on two victims of the Kanjuruhan incident was intended to uncover the exact cause of death of the victims. According to Akmal, if the victims are proven to have died due to tear gas intoxication, the investigation into the Kanjuruhan incident will become broader.

"If the autopsy results declare that the victim died from tear gas poison, the case will become broader and there will be more suspects," Akmal said when contacted by Tempo on Friday, November 4, 2022.

The two bodies of the victims who will be autopsied on Saturday, November 5, 2022, are siblings. They were Natasya Debi Ramadani, 16 years old, and Naila Debi Anggraini, 13 years old.

Akmal said that initially, 10 victims were intended to be exhumed, however, families of the victims withdrew their intention and did not want autopsies to be carried out. Devi Athok, a parent of Nastasya and Naila, meant to cancel the autopsy permit. However, after being convinced by TGIPF, Devi allowed the autopsy to continue.

Akmal expressed that his group will not close the door to other families who wanted an autopsy for their family's remains for the sake of investigation. Stated that with more victims being examined, the autopsy results will be more accurate. "If other victims' families are willing, we will accept," said Akmal.

The process of the autopsy will be carried out by exhuming the victim's grave and examining the bodies on the spot.
